titleOfInvention Dexamethasone-eluting endoprosthesis to promote human coronary artery endothelial cell migration
abstract A drug-eluting endoprosthesis is configured for inhibiting restenosis and thrombosis, and for promoting healing of a lesion in a body of a subject. Such an endoprosthesis includes at least a supporting structure and a therapeutically effective amount of dexamethasone is disposed thereon. The therapeutically effective amount of dexamethasone allows for the drug to elute from the supporting structure so as to obtain a concentration of dexamethasone that is sufficient for inhibiting restenosis and/or inhibiting thrombosis. Also, the therapeutically effective amount of dexamethasone is substantially devoid of inhibiting cell migration such that migrating cells promote healing of the lesion. Additionally, the therapeutically effective amount of dexamethasone induces cell migration such that migrating cells promote healing of the lesion.
